Girls on the Run is a nationally recognized program where hundreds of communities across the United States bring together pre-teen girls to help them develop self-respect and healthy lifestyles through dynamic, interactive lessons and running games, culminating in a fun, celebratory 5K Run/Walk.
The Fort Madison Y has specifically designed this 8-week program to empower, enrich, and enhance the physical, emotional, and spiritual health of area girls in grades 3rd through 6th. Led by certified Girls on the Run Head Coach Jordyn Meierotto, the program encourages participants to build confidence, develop character, and foster connections through engaging lessons and activities.
Over the course of the program, girls will develop and improve competence, establish confidence in who they are, develop character strength, respond to others and themselves with compassion and care, ignite positive connections with peers and adults, and make a meaningful contribution to our community through a team-created and executed community service project.
